Buying Optical Windows
Optical windows are flat transparent parts used to seal laser housings and spectroscopic gas cells. They also serve protective functions, such as in laser material processing, allowing light to pass while protecting sensitive components.

Aspects to Consider Before Buying
Some aspects to consider before buying optical windows: optical quality, transmission range, thermal properties, alignment, mounting options, material durability, environmental stability, protective function, ease of installation, maintenance requirements.
